BABSON PARK, Mass. -- Senior Yasmine Reece (New Rochelle, N.Y.) had a match-high 17 kills and classmate Samantha Hoang (Elk Grove, Calif.) added a match-high 16 digs, but Wellesley College volleyball dropped a 3-0 (27-25, 26-24, 25-15) final to host Babson College in the Regional Semifinals of the 2018 NCAA Division III Women's Volleyball Championship on Saturday at Staake Gymnasium.

  • Following the conclusion of play on Sunday 11/11/18, Reece was named to the Babson Park Regional All-Tournament Team. The complete list of All-Tournament honorees can be found below. 

Wellesley ends their 2018 campaign with a record of 21-7 overall. The Blue are now 18-14 all-time in NCAA Tournament play. Babson improves to 25-8 overall with the victory over their New England Women's & Men's Athletic Conference (NEWMAC) rivals and will play Bowdoin in the Regional Final on Sunday afternoon.

Senior Michelle Li (Scarsdale, N.Y.) had 33 assists for the Blue, as seven different Wellesley attackers in total finished with kills. Sophomore Lauren Gedney (Huntersville, N.C.) chipped in with seven kills, while senior Samantha Ostenso (Hopkins, Minn.) and sophomore Darina Postupaka (Tinley Park, Ill.) each finished with five. Senior Ashley Peng (San Diego, Calif.) added nine digs.

Sophomore Allie Puccio (New Hartford, N.Y.) totaled 14 kills to lead Babson, hitting .419 for the match. Junior Kristin Carosotto (East Greenwich, R.I.) added 10 kills and senior Shannon Roseen (Malden, Mass.) tallied eight more as the Beavers finished with 42 in the contest. Senior libero Abby Beecher (Pittsford, N.Y.) totaled a team-high 15 digs and sophomore Cassidy Witten (Honolulu, Hawaii) added nine digs. 

Babson outlasted the Blue in each of the first two sets before closing out the match with a 25-15 victory in the third game. The teams played to 24-24 ties in both the first and second sets but Babson was able to string together points late to earn the win. 

A kill from Ostenso put the Blue ahead, 25-24, in the first set, but Puccio powered the Beavers to a 27-25 victory with three straight kills to close out the frame. With the score knotted at 24 in the second frame, Roseen recorded a kill to make it 25-24. Wellesley was then called for a blocking error that ended the set when it looked as though Puccio's attempt had been sent back for a Blue point.

Trailing 2-0 in the match, Wellesley opened up a brief 4-2 lead in the third. Babson countered with an 8-2 run, jumping ahead 10-6. The Beavers would lead for the remainder of the match, running their lead to 18-9 before taking a 25-15 final.

Sunday's Regional Final will begin at 2:00 PM with the winner advancing to the NCAA Division III Quarterfinals, November 15-17, 2018, at the A.J. Palumbo Center in Pittsburgh, Pa.
